Watering Croton and Beardlip Penstemon

Water is the most essential need of any plant. Watering requirements differ for every plant. Knowing the amount of water required is the most important part of Croton and Beardlip Penstemon Facts. One needs to adequately water the plants keeping in mind that plants need season wise variations in water levels. While taking Croton and Beardlip Penstemon care, it is important to know that too much water is more dangerous than not enough watering. Here we provide you with the exact watering required for your garden plant. Watering Croton and Beardlip Penstemon is as follows:

  • Watering Croton in Summer: Lots of watering

  • Watering Croton in Winter: Less Watering

  • Watering Beardlip Penstemon in Summer: Lots of watering

  • Watering Beardlip Penstemon in Winter: Average Water

Croton and Beardlip Penstemon Diseases

Plants get infected many times due to lack of care. This makes it unhealthy and reduces its life too. Hence it is necessary to know the kind of disease on plants, to cure it and keep the plant healthy. Knowing About Croton and Beardlip Penstemon diseases is very important factor of Croton and Beardlip Penstemon Care. These plant's diseases are:

  • Croton: Red blotch
  • Beardlip Penstemon: Leaf spot and Root rot

Croton and Beardlip Penstemon Pruning

Pruning is an important part of Croton and Beardlip Penstemon care. Pruning helps to grow the plant with a faster rate. Croton and Beardlip Penstemon pruning is done as follows:

  • Croton pruning: Prune in spring and Remove branches that rub together

  • Beardlip Penstemon pruning: Remove damaged leaves

Plants need fertilizers for its growth and increasing the life. Croton and Beardlip Penstemon fertilizers are as follows:

  • Croton fertilizers: Less fertilizing
  • Beardlip Penstemon fertilizers: All-Purpose Liquid Fertilizer
